The Early Action (EA) deadline for Fall 2022 admission at UMich Ann Arbor is November 1st. All required items must be received or postmarked by November 1, 2021. Decisions will be released no later than the end of January 2022. Those not able to submit by November 1, 2021, should complete their applications by the following ...

Early Action (EA) is similar to Early Decision, with an earlier notification date about students’ admissions decision. Unlike Early Decision, which is a binding commitment, EA offers flexibility. If accepted, students are under no obligation to enroll.Regular Decision: Feb. 1, 2024. All required items must be received by Feb. 1, 2024. Final decisions will be released by early April 2024. No preference is given for Early Action candidates. Students who are not able to submit documents in Early Action can continue to apply up to the Feb. 1 deadline.2020 year for comparison (thought this was 2021): 65,000 total applicants (EA+RD). 17,000 admit total. 7,000 enrolled. Please use this thread for topics related to the … edgar low taper fade Michigan received 55,000-60,000 +/- EA apps for roughly 50% of the 14,000-15,000 admittance spots or about 7,500-8,000 EA admittances. So, yes, most EA apps are deferred. That's part and parcel of limiting EA acceptances. Whether OOS or in-state are deferred more or less as a % of apps is NOT known. according to the common data set on the Michigan site, last year only 68 people got in off waitlist after 13,000 accepted a spot when offered. prior years were a higher hit rate (pre covid 400ish a year got spots off waitlist which is a good % of total class size), so it does happen, and hope it does for you this year!
